Hi-new to the Forum-I have a 89 Ranger 2.9 V6 4WD-stumbles badly on acceleration/backfire through the muffler on deceleration-lopes at idle-have replaced plugs/plug wires/cap/rotor/fuel pump/MAP sensor-any ideas on my next move-throttle body?

Have you checked for codes yet?
Have you changed the o2 sensor?
 
Hi, thanks for the quick response-no I haven't checked the codes-is it best to use an OBD1 scanner or just count the "Engine Light" flashes?-also how many 02 sensors are there and will an OBD1 tester pick them up?

Depends if you wanna spend 20 bucks or not. An actual reader is alot more convenient but doesn't do anything that a paperclip can't do. Should just be a single o2 sensor. And an obd1 reader cannot view live data from the sensor, it can only show the fault codes.
 
Did you check base timing? Is your firing order correct?
